Norfolk Teacher Vanishes Without a Trace

Norfolk Police have launched an urgent hunt for Anthony Hill, a 37-year-old teacher missing since Monday morning. The St William’s Primary School educator was last spotted at his home on Plumstead Road East, Thorpe, near Norwich, at 7:45am.

Family Pleads for Help

Desperate family members have issued a heartfelt appeal on social media. Mr Hill’s wife is begging locals to check their doorbell cameras and dash cams for any footage that might offer clues. “Please help us find Anthony,” she said.

Community on Edge Over Disappearance

A former journalist, Mr Hill’s sudden disappearance has shocked friends, colleagues, and the local community. Police have expressed serious concern for his welfare. They urge anyone with any information to come forward immediately.
